4-5. Using the driving support systems
WARNING
If the part of the windshield in front of
the front camera is fogged up or cov-
ered with condensation or ice, use the
windshield defogger to remove the
fog, condensation or ice. (P.290)
If water droplets cannot be properly
removed from the area of the wind-
shield in front of the front camera by
the windshield wipers, replace the
wiper insert or wiper blade.
If the wiper inserts or wiper blades
need to be replaced, contact your
Lexus dealer.
Do not attach window tint to the wind-
shield.
Replace the windshield if it is damaged
or cracked.
If the windshield needs to be replaced,
contact your Lexus dealer.
Do not allow liquids to contact the
front camera.
Do not allow bright lights to shine into
the front camera.
Do not dirty or damage the front cam-
era.
When cleaning the inside of the wind-
shield, do not allow glass cleaner to
contact the lens of the front camera.
Also, do not touch the lens.
If the lens is dirty or damaged, contact
your Lexus dealer.
Do not subject the front camera to a
strong impact.
Do not change the installation position
or direction of the front camera or
remove it.
Do not disassemble the front camera.
Do not modify any components of the
vehicle around the front camera
(inside rear view mirror, etc.) or ceiling.
Do not attach any accessories to the
hood, front grille or front bumper that
may obstruct the front camera. Con-
tact your Lexus dealer for details.
If a surfboard or other long object is to
be mounted on the roof, make sure
that it will not obstruct the front cam-
era.
Do not modify the headlights or other
lights.
